A Good Father Is Protection From Men Committing Abuse
- A 2022 Australian study revealed that the proportion of men reporting the use of intimate partner violence increased to one in three, up from one in four in 2013-2014.
- The increase in abuse correlates with higher rates of depressive symptoms and suicidal thoughts among men surveyed over a decade.
- Men with quality paternal relationships and strong social support were significantly less likely to engage in partner violence.
- Males experiencing moderate to severe symptoms of depression were found to be 62% more likely to perpetrate intimate partner violence, while 32% reported causing their partners to feel frightened or anxious.
- Researchers and officials urge early intervention and investment in frontline services to prevent domestic violence and support men’s mental health.

1 in 3 men report using intimate partner violence. Here’s how we can better protect women – and help men
One in three men (32%) aged 18 to 57 years report using emotional abuse towards a partner. One in ten (9%) say they have used physical violence. These are some of the statistics from the latest report of the Australian Longitudinal Study on Male Health – the Ten to Men study.
